Bioactivity | 5-Methyltetrahydrofolic acid (5-Methyl THF) is a biologically active form of folic acid. 5-Methyltetrahydrofolic acid is a methylated derivate of tetrahydrofolate. 5-Methyltetrahydrofolic acid is the predominant natural dietary folate and the principal form of folate in plasma and cerebrospinal fluid[1]. | ||||||||||||
Name | 5-Methyltetrahydrofolic acid | ||||||||||||
CAS | 134-35-0 | ||||||||||||
Formula | C20H25N7O6 | ||||||||||||
Molar Mass | 459.46 | ||||||||||||
